Our laser hair removal is noninvasive and done in the clinic. It works fast, but it takes time. Your skin should shed all the targeted hairs in six to eight weeks. For laser hair removal to work a hair must be growing. You’ll usually see results after four to six treatments.
- What It Does: Using laser light energy to penetrate the hair shaft, it actually kills the hair root. This doesn’t kill the follicle (the place where hair growth starts). So technically, another hair can grow in its place, but it’s difficult. That means results of laser hair removal last a fairly long time.
- How Long It Takes: Roughly 30 minutes per treatment, up to eight treatments needed.
- Best For Removing or reducing hair on back, chest, stomach, shoulders, and genital area.
Works best on light skin with dark hair; not suitable for blond or white hair.
Black skin responds well to only one type of laser, the Nd: YAG - Lasting Result: After all laser hair removal treatments are completed, results could be almost permanent, with touch-up treatments annually or biannually to maintain results.

In fact, other than electrolysis, laser hair removal is the only hair removal treatment that allows for thinning, rather than complete removal. While the average man needs five to seven sessions, as men age, more hair grows, especially on their backs. As such, touch-up laser hair removal treatments are usually needed on average once a year.
